可以在AlertDialog中使用OnLongClickListener for Android吗?

时间:2012-10-12 19:44:30

标签: android alertdialog android-alertdialog onlongclicklistener

我有一个AlertDialog中显示的选项列表。 AlertDialog从SharedPreferences文件填充列表。目前,用户进行选择,AlertDialog关闭,并根据选择填写一些编辑文本字段。

我想在列表中的每个选项中添加一个OnLongClickListener调用,当使用它时会弹出另一个AlertDialog,在现有的一个上面,用一个简单的“你确定要删除它吗?”问题,然后是是和否按钮。

对话框创建很简单,我只是想知道是否可以应用OnLongClickListener以及是否可以将AlertDialogs放在一起?

1 个答案:

答案 0 :(得分:2)

我的回答here可能有助于添加OnLongClickListener。我添加的代码位于我的回复底部。

您可以通过在对话框中设置新的OnShowListener并覆盖onShow()方法

来完成您想要的操作